I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E DISTRICT OF COLORADO Senior District Judge Richard P. Matsch Civil Action No. 12-cv-01570-RPM HAROLD CUNNINGHAM, CARLTON DUNBAR, JOHN W. NARDUCCI, JR., JEREMY PINSON, JOHN POWERS, ERNEST NORMAN SHAIFER, and MARCELLUS WASHINGTON, Each individually and on behalf of all others similarly situated, and CENTER FOR LEGAL ADVOCACY d/b/a the Legal Center for People With Disabilities and Older People, Colorado’s Protection and Advocacy System, Plaintiffs, vs. FEDERAL BUREAU OF PRISONS, Defendants. _____________________________________________________________________ ORDER FOR CONFERENCE _____________________________________________________________________ Upon consideration of the Joint Status Report [Doc. 260] filed March 23 2015, it is ORDERED that a conference is set for April 22, 2015, at 10:00 a.m. in the Conference Room, Second Floor, the Byron White United States Courthouse, 1823 Stout Street, Denver, Colorado. DATED: March 24th, 2015 BY THE COURT: s/Richard P. Matsch __________________________ Richard P. Matsch, Senior Judge
